Job Description:
We are searching for the best talent for a Lead Assistant, Legal Support to support our Global Innovative Medicine Business Development & Global External Innovation Legal team in New Brunswick, NJ.
The foundation of the Lead Assistant, Legal Support role is to administratively support Johnson & Johnson’s Global Innovative Medicine Business Development & Global External Innovation Legal Group. We are looking for someone who is passionate, energetic, and agile and who acts professionally while demonstrating a clear communication style. The selected candidate will anticipate the needs of the team they support, help them stay focused, resolve issues before they arise, and go the extra mile as needed. A successful person in this position will also partner with other leaders and their administration staff within the Global Legal Organization on various projects. This person must have solid organizational skills, be able to work successfully in a matrixed environment, and handle various duties with appropriate prioritization and an ability to problem solve and learn new skills effectively.
Key Responsibilities:
+ Responsible for calendar management and coordinating schedules
+ Coordinate complex schedules and travel arrangements
+ Coordinate conference room scheduling and catering for larger meetings as needed
+ Submit and reconcile expense reports in Concur
+ Manage confidential business documentation: emails, correspondence, files, and documents with the highest level of professionalism
+ Assist in the preparation of high caliber presentation materials
+ Manage special projects and ad-hoc requests as needed
+ Be the face of the team when hosting team meetings or visitors while they are onsite
+ Actively stay informed of company policies, procedures, and guidelines relevant to the functioning of the department and provide guidance of such to applicable staff
+ Provide backup for other Administrative Assistants and/or Global Legal Organization team members as needed
Required Qualifications:
+ A High School diploma or equivalent
+ A minimum of 5 years as an assistant supporting executives, their direct reports, and their teams
+ Proficiency in MS Office Suite: Outlook,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, and Teams
+ Proficiency in J&J Systems/Portals: Concur, AMEX Travel, Summit, AskGS, and IRIS
+ Global calendaring experience in a complex matrixed environment understanding time zone impacts to meetings and travel schedules
+ Strong verbal, written communication, interpersonal skills, and attention to detail
+ Excellent analytical, problem-solving, organizational and prioritization skills
+ Self-motivated and must possess the ability to work independently with minimal supervision
+ Flexibility to adjust to changing business environments to ensure an organized experience to internal and external teams
+ Proven ability to build and support strong, positive relationships with internal and external business partners
+ Display business and emotional intelligence
+ Demonstrate accountability for role responsibilities and actions
+ Maintain the highest standards of integrity
